When it comes to skin tightening, there isn't a one-size-fits-all solution as the "best" method can vary depending on individual skin type, age, and specific concerns. However, several advanced techniques have gained popularity for their effectiveness and minimal downtime.
One of the leading methods is Ultherapy, which uses ultrasound technology to stimulate collagen production deep within the skin. This non-invasive procedure targets the foundational layers of the skin, providing a gradual yet noticeable tightening effect over several months.
Another effective option is RF (Radio Frequency) skin tightening, such as Thermage. This technology uses radiofrequency energy to heat the deeper layers of the skin, promoting collagen remodeling and resulting in a tighter, more youthful appearance.
For those seeking a more immediate result, thread lifts offer a minimally invasive approach. This procedure involves inserting dissolvable threads under the skin to lift and tighten the tissue, providing an instant lift with long-lasting effects.
Lastly, laser skin tightening, like Fraxel, uses laser energy to penetrate the skin's surface, stimulating collagen and elastin production. This method is particularly effective for those with mild to moderate skin laxity.
Ultimately, the best skin tightening method for you will depend on your specific needs and goals. Consulting with a qualified dermatologist or cosmetic surgeon can help you determine the most suitable option for achieving your desired results.

Understanding the Best Skin Tightening Treatments
In the realm of medical aesthetics, skin tightening is a highly sought-after procedure that can significantly enhance one's appearance by reducing wrinkles and sagging skin. There are several methods available, each with its own set of advantages and considerations. Here, we will delve into the most effective skin tightening treatments, providing you with a comprehensive understanding to help you make an informed decision.
Radiofrequency (RF) Technology
Radiofrequency technology has emerged as a leading option for skin tightening. This non-invasive procedure uses radio waves to heat the deeper layers of the skin, stimulating collagen production. Collagen is a vital protein that provides structure and elasticity to the skin. Over time, this increased collagen production leads to tighter, more youthful-looking skin. RF treatments are particularly effective for areas such as the face, neck, and abdomen.
Ultrasound Therapy
Ultrasound therapy, such as Ultherapy, is another advanced method for skin tightening. This treatment uses high-intensity focused ultrasound (HIFU) to target the deep layers of the skin without affecting the surface. The heat generated by the ultrasound waves induces collagen production, resulting in firmer skin over several months. Ultrasound therapy is known for its precision and ability to treat specific areas effectively.
Laser Skin Tightening
Laser skin tightening involves the use of laser energy to heat the skin's collagen fibers, causing them to contract and tighten. This method is particularly effective for individuals with mild to moderate skin laxity. Laser treatments can be customized to target specific areas, such as the jawline or around the eyes. While laser skin tightening can provide immediate results, the full effects are typically seen over a period of several months as new collagen is produced.
Thread Lifts
Thread lifts represent a minimally invasive approach to skin tightening. In this procedure, fine threads made of absorbable material are inserted into the skin to lift and tighten sagging areas. These threads stimulate collagen production as they dissolve, providing long-lasting results. Thread lifts are ideal for individuals seeking a quick and relatively painless solution with minimal downtime.

Understanding Skin Tightening Treatments
Skin tightening is a popular procedure in the realm of medical aesthetics, aimed at restoring a youthful appearance by reducing sagging and improving skin elasticity. There are several methods available, each with its own set of benefits and considerations. It's essential to understand these options to make an informed decision that aligns with your skin's needs and your aesthetic goals.
Non-Invasive Options
One of the most sought-after treatments is the use of radiofrequency (RF) technology. RF skin tightening is non-invasive and works by heating the deeper layers of the skin, stimulating collagen production. This process helps to tighten the skin over time, providing a natural-looking result without the downtime associated with surgical procedures.
Another effective non-invasive option is ultrasound therapy, such as Ultherapy. This treatment uses focused ultrasound energy to lift and tighten the skin on the neck, chin, and brow. It is particularly effective for individuals with mild to moderate skin laxity.
Minimally Invasive Procedures
For those seeking more immediate and noticeable results, minimally invasive procedures like thread lifts might be a suitable choice. Thread lifts involve inserting temporary sutures to produce a subtle but visible lift in the skin. This method is less invasive than traditional facelifts and offers a quicker recovery period.
Surgical Interventions
In cases where significant skin laxity is present, surgical options such as facelifts may be recommended. A facelift involves the removal of excess skin and the tightening of underlying tissues, resulting in a more youthful appearance. While this is a more invasive procedure with a longer recovery time, it offers the most dramatic and long-lasting results.
